    Mission Planning for LEO Satellite IoT Constellation Based on Genetic Algorithm by Yanhong LI, Qiang LYU, Junmin LIANG, Shigang FENG, Junhou MIAO

    Published 2024-06-01
    “…A mission planning algorithm based on genetic algorithm was designed for LEO satellite IoT constellation with no inter-satellite links, aimed to achieve real-time data communication through multiple ground stations while maximized the resource allocation of satellites and ground stations.Firstly, the objective function to maximized the service duration of satellites in orbit and the constraints on clashed tasks were designed, constructed the mission planning model for LEO satellite IoT constellation.Then, based on genetic algorithm, clashed tasks and early stopping mechanism were introduced, and the mission planning algorithm for the LEO satellite IoT constellation was designed.On this basis, experiments were conducted use a constellation of 18 LEO communication satellites without inter-satellite links and 4 ground stations.In addition, in order to verified the performance of the algorithm, first come first service (FCFS) algorithm was also used for mission planning of the experimental data.The experiments compared with FCFS showed that the designed mission planning algorithm for LEO satellite IoT constellation could significantly improve the scheduling capacity of ground stations for receiving data of communication satellites, addressed the contradiction of insufficient ground stations with a large number of satellites.…”

    Novel cooperative power control game algorithm for cognitive radio systems by CHENG Shi-lun1, YANG Zhen1, ZHANG Hui2

    Published 2007-01-01
    “…In order to fair optimally allocate the limited cognitive radio resource,a cognitive radio system was developed based on STBC OFDM-CDMA network systems and a novel Nash bargaining solution named NBS of cooperative power control was adopted in this system,the transmitted power was dynamically adapted based on channel conditions,maxi-mal network throughput and power limits.Simulation results show that the novel algorithm can regulate their transmitter powers,fair optimally allocate radio resource.At the same power consumption,the network throughput is thereby im-proved obviously.…”
